Enviormental Impacts of e-bike
E-bikes are zero-emission vehicles powered by lithium-ion batteries, making them a sustainable alternative to traditional transportation. Riding an e-bike means you're not contributing to global warming—there are no tailpipe emissions or harmful pollutants released into the air. By switching to an e-bike, an individual can reduce carbon emissions by up to 500 pounds per year.
While e-bikes do consume electricity, their energy usage is significantly lower compared to mopeds, motorcycles, or cars. E-bikes rely solely on battery power, and these batteries can be recycled at the end of their life cycle, further minimizing environmental impact. Overall, e-bikes are a cleaner, greener, and more eco-conscious mode of transportation.

Reduced Emissions
E-bikes produce zero tailpipe emissions, avoiding the release of harmful gases into the air. This helps combat climate change and improves overall urban air quality.

Energy Efficiency
E-bikes use very small amounts of electricity, making them highly energy-efficient. They convert energy more effectively than traditional vehicles, reducing overall consumption.

Reduced Traffic Congestion
E-bikes help reduce traffic in cities by offering an efficient and compact travel option. Their small size allows for smoother movement through crowded streets and bike lanes.

Lower Energy Consumption
They use less energy per mile compared to electric cars or motorcycles. This makes them ideal for daily short-distance travel without overburdening the power grid.

Reduced Noise Pollution
E-bikes are quieter than gas-powered vehicles, helping reduce city noise. This promotes a more peaceful and less stressful urban environment.

Promotion of Active Transportation
Encourages physical activity and outdoor recreation, promoting healthier lifestyles. It provides an accessible option for people of all ages to stay active.

Long-Lasting Batteries
E-bikes produce very little waste due to durable, long-life batteries. These batteries can often be recycled or repurposed, minimizing environmental harm.

Off-Peak Charging
Batteries can be charged during off-peak electricity hours, minimizing energy strain. Charging during low-demand periods also reduces electricity costs.

Preventing Air Pollution
E-bikes do not contribute to air pollution, improving air quality and reducing respiratory issues. They are especially beneficial in cities struggling with smog and industrial pollution.
